1. The Heart of the Caribbean: A Historical Gem 🏰

Welcome to Santo Domingo, where history meets modernity in a perfect blend. This city is not just a capital; it’s a living museum. Founded in 1496 by Bartholomew Columbus, it’s the oldest continuously inhabited European settlement in the Americas. The Zona Colonial, a UNESCO World Heritage site, is a must-visit with its cobblestone streets, colonial architecture, and vibrant nightlife. 🏺🎉
Fun fact: The Alcázar de Colón, the palace of Christopher Columbus’s son, Diego, is a stunning example of early 16th-century Spanish colonial architecture. 🏰

2. Price Check: Are You Getting What You Pay For? 💸

One of the biggest questions travelers have is about the cost of living and visiting Santo Domingo. Compared to other major Caribbean destinations like Miami or Cancun, Santo Domingo offers a more affordable experience. Here’s a quick breakdown:
- **Food**: Street food and local eateries are budget-friendly, with a hearty meal costing around $5-$10. High-end restaurants can range from $20 to $50 per person. 🍽️💰
- **Accommodation**: Hostels and budget hotels start at around $20 per night, while luxury resorts can go up to $200. 🏨💸
- **Transportation**: Taxis and public buses are inexpensive, with most rides costing less than $5. 🚕💸
- **Attractions**: Entry fees for historical sites and museums are generally low, ranging from $2 to $10. 🏛️💰
